Speaker Distance

Select the speaker

Adjust the speaker distance

You can adjust the speaker output timing.

Front Lch/Center Ch/Front Rch/Rear Rch/Rear Lch:

Adjust the speaker distance from the listening position in the range of 15 cm/6 inches to 600 cm/240 inches in 15 cm/6 inch step; Initial 120 cm/48 inch (for center speaker), 150 cm/60 inch (for other speakers).

• Hold DISP to change the measuring unit—cm and inch.
